Sandbox
A well-known multiplayer sandbox based on Ethereum, that is often compared to Minecraft graphically. 🧱
Sandbox gives you endless possibilities of interaction - the only limit is your creativity. Why not build your own world with puzzles, tasks, plots and rules, all set by you and played by other users, who came across your territory. No one makes designing a unique game obligatory - you can simply borrow an idea from an existing one and adjust it to your taste. 🔧
Your work can be easily monetised, because all the content creators have complete ownership of their creations and make money from any actions related to them. No matter if other players are completing tasks in the in-game tasks or simply help you construct those tasks and objects involved - everything is paid. It is even possible to become a metaverse freelancer, designing for others and being paid with the SAND cryptocurrency. 🏜️
Creating a world isn’t free, however. The base resource of Sandbox is the NFT land parcels, needed to create a custom world. Plots in Sandbox were acquired by Gucci, the Dubai crypto regulator have purchased one to open their meta office as well, even the Renault Korea Motors have announced a partnership recently. 🚗
Decentraland
The Decentraland Metaverse was launched on the Ethereum blockchain by Argentine residents, Ari Meilich and Esteban Ordana. 🇦🇷
Just the browser version is available currently. There is also a demo version, which doesn’t require synchronization with the crypto wallet. However, once you connect one, an customisable avatar window will open giving you full access to your in-game character and the metaverse itself. 🤖
The possibilities of Decentraland are as huge as for Sandbox. Avatars can attend NFT trade shows, compete in races, go to parties and even grow their own dragon from an egg or hang out in a casino (how cool is that). 🎰
Just like with Sandbox, all the land plots in the system are each in the form of LAND NFT tokens (ERC-721) with over 90.000 pieces available. All the sites are grouped into districts, which differ in size, content and price. Each district represents a unique theme from gambling to fashion, and has its own rules, while being governed automatically. For every district there is one or multiple leaders, chosen by the plot owners in the area. Avatars have no restrictions in terms of access to districts and can freely move around them, interacting with each other. 👥
The LAND Estates feature allows the users to manage multiple parcels, group them together according to the theme, and then create neighborhoods or communities. Another system present is Agora, which is used for voting on innovations and events in individual areas, as well as changes to the entire project. 🗣️
The main token of Decentraland is MANA. At the time material is released, MANA keeps a rate of $0.7. With the help of MANA, you can sell and exchange your assets, invest in facilities construction and receive passive income from them afterwards. MANA holders are all able to vote on the Agora platform. 🙌
Highrise
A metaverse that looks more like a social media, rather than an open world game is based on Ethereum and operates using the Highrise Blockchain Avalanche subnet.
The key feature that differs Highrise from others is the tokenization of anything created inside the system. No matter if you build something on the metaverse land, create mini games or simply design new clothing for the avatars - everything is converted into NFTs and can be sold on the internal marketplace. 💵
Owning land in Highrise can be profitable too thanks to the ability of lending your pieces to game organisers, builders or simply charging tax for entering your property. Land tokens are available for purchase on OpenSea with a starting price of 0.165 ETH. 🏔️
Highrise has a mobile app with over 10 million downloads on Google Play, making it the most easily accessible on the list. After attaching a wallet to your personal account, you will be given a room full of customisation and item creation options. 🪚
As mentioned above, Highrise is trying to unite metaverse and social media. You will find more and more elements of the latter like posts, stories and even messengers as you explore the project. 🤳
My Neighbor Alice
Last, but not least the Animal Crossing of blockchain. My Neighbour Alice has a full story mode, where the player has to develop a city on an island by completing different task and quests, with exploring or even creating the neighbouring islands at the meantime. 🏝️
The native ALICE token is currently used for purchasing land through an auction (the only way to buy land right now). Buyer has to bid 20 ALICE tokens and wait for 14 days before the system randomly chooses the winners, who are able to buy a piece of land for themselves. That way developers want to increase the land value as well as equalise the chances of getting a piece of land for every user. 🟰
